oil and gas exploration service in Emalahleni

About 7 results.

clear
oil and gas exploration service
clear
Emalahleni

Total Stadium Service Station

Willie Ackermann Drive, 1039 Emalahleni, South Africa
thumb_up 8264986 likes
favorite 323 favorites

Welcome to Total's page, one of the world's leading energy companies. Share with us our commitment to better energy in oil, natural gas and solar energy.

Total Klipfontein

thumb_up 8264986 likes
favorite 323 favorites

Welcome to Total's page, one of the world's leading energy companies. Share with us our commitment to better energy in oil, natural gas and solar energy.

Total Maxi Motors

thumb_up 8264988 likes
favorite 323 favorites

Welcome to Total's page, one of the world's leading energy companies. Share with us our commitment to better energy in oil, natural gas and solar energy.

Total Plaza Filling Station

Gasel Avenue, 1049 Emalahleni, South Africa
thumb_up 8264991 likes
favorite 323 favorites

Welcome to Total's page, one of the world's leading energy companies. Share with us our commitment to better energy in oil, natural gas and solar energy.

BP

Bailey St, 1038 Emalahleni, South Africa

In Southern Africa BP operates in three countries: Angola, South Africa and Mozambique. Angola is upstream which means exploration and production of oil and gas, where as South Africa and Mozambique are downstream which means refining and marketing of oil and gas.

BP

Leyds Avenue, 1035 Emalahleni, South Africa

In Southern Africa BP operates in three countries: Angola, South Africa and Mozambique. Angola is upstream which means exploration and production of oil and gas, where as South Africa and Mozambique are downstream which means refining and marketing of oil and gas.

TOTAL SA (PTY) LTD

Schonland Drive 17, 1035 Emalahleni, South Africa

Total South Africa has wholly-owned subsidiaries in four Southern Africa countries

  • 1